Online Renewal
Online renewal is encouraged for all licensees. It's quick and easy. Here's what you need to do:
- Verify that your eight (8) hours of continuing education credits have been reported by your provider(s) by going to www.myfloridalicense.com and clicking on "Renew/Maintain A license."
- Login to your account using your email and password. If you are logging in for the first time since January 1, 2011, you will need to set up a new account. Your previous password will not work. If you receive a message regarding your activation code or your license being linked to another email account, you must call the Board office at (850) 521-0500 to request assistance.
- If you have the requisite amount of CE credits reported, then pay your fees and renew your license on or after November 15, 2010.
